It had been a looong eight months. You could handle the morning sickness and the back pains. You could handle wanting to eat bread and butter pickles with strawberry ice cream even if your mind was telling you no. You could even handle the maternity yoga classes his sister had introduced to you. What you were beginning to think you couldn’t handle though, was Sungjin.
“Sungjin!” you snapped, making him turn around in the pantry. “I told you I can reach everything. And it’s just comeback season! It’s not like you are going on tour! So please, for the love of all that is holy would you just come sit down with me on the couch and stay still!”
You wish you could blame it on the hormones, but he had been the most attentive expectant father in the last eight month. You were truly blessed and really happy you’d been sneaking photos of his crazy preparation antics over the months, but this was on a whole different level.
Sighing, he started putting things back where they had been and pouted all the way to the couch, plopping down in his favorite position – head on your lap facing up with an ear close to your belly.
“You know I could ask someone to stay with you while we do our stages in the next couple of weeks. Just during the day, so that I wouldn’t have to worry as much.”
You leaned down, attempting to kiss his forehead but getting stuck halfway because of your belly. Luckily, Sungjin lifted himself up and gave you a light kiss instead. Relaxing back, you stroked his hair to calm him down.
“I know you could, but I’m not due for another couple of weeks and the doctor said everything seems normal and healthy. She didn’t even prescribe bed rest. I’ve already arranged to work from home until the baby is born so I’m not commuting and I really don’t plan on going out since I get so tired walking around. Please trust me when I say I will call you or your manager the moment I need you. Don’t worry.”
You could see him getting ready to argue back about it, when you felt a kick to your abdomen, which took all his attention. He turned over and put his hands on your stomach, smiling such a soft smile you’d wished you had your camera handy.
“Hi baby. Daddy can’t wait to meet you soon. Mommy’s been carrying you for eight months, lucky her.”
You scoffed just thinking of how hard it had been to even get in and out of bed after month six.
“I’m going to carry you from here on once you come see us. I’ll never ever let you go, I promise.”
The first week of Day6’s comeback had been such a success but Sungjin was already getting exhausted. You tried to have food ready for home once he was home so he could get to bed as soon as possible. Lord knows you guys wouldn’t be getting any sleep once the baby was here.
The interviews had been fun to watch from home. Everyone knew Sungjin was expecting, so they kept asking him how many weeks were left and if he was ready. Some even tried to pry the gender out of him – which was exactly why you both had decided not to find out until they were born. You were positive he would have given it away unintentionally to the group and Jae would tweet obvious hints, letting the secret out. Also, not knowing if your child was a boy or a girl meant Jae couldn’t pester you to name them after him…yet.
Sungjin had his manager put your number on speed dial since he called you between almost every show. It was always just to check in and you’d always respond by saying you were fine and that the baby was dancing along to their group’s songs, making him laugh every time.
“Y/N, are you feeling alright?” Sungjin asked for the… honestly you stopped keeping track of the calls.
“I’m really okay. I’m just cramping up a little more than usual, but I’m just resting on the couch. Maybe if your child hadn’t inherited your dancing skills then I might be a little better.”
Hearing him laugh, you knew you’d calmed his worries. Wincing at another cramp though, you let out a little squeak.
Taking a deep breath first, you said “Really it’s nothing. Just cramps. I’m going to go lay down for a while, so I might miss your next stage.”
“Okay. Call me when you’re up again, that way I won’t disturb you. Rest up for the both of you. We’ve got two tapings today and then I’ll be home.”
“Alright. I love you, Sungjin. Thank you for always thinking of me.”
“I love you too, Y/N. Sleep tight.”
Hanging up the phone, you moved to stand up from the couch when you had to double over from another cramp. You dropped your phone and even knocked your glass of water to the floor as you grabbed the side of the couch in an attempt to hold yourself up.
“Crap. Now I’m going to have to clean that up.” you said to yourself through clenched teeth. Looking at the mess, you realized there was a lot more water than had been in your cup.
“What the – oh. Oh! Oh no!”
Looking down at yourself, you pulled on the bottom of your dress to see the water down the front you hadn’t noticed past your belly.
You spent more minutes than you’d like to admit trying to bend down to pick up your phone. Once you’d grabbed it, you immediately called for an ambulance, knowing you wouldn’t be able to drive yourself. Next, you called Sungjin’s manager, knowing they’d be on stage by now.
“Hello, Y/N. Sungjin can’t talk right now –“
“Taehyun! The baby is coming. Like, now.”
“Now! I’ve already called an ----aggghhhh---- ambulance. Woooooo. I’ll text you the hossssssssssspital as soon as I can.”
“Y/N. Deep breaths. Just deep breaths. I’ll get him there.”
“You promse?” you whispered out, not trusting your voice anymore.
“I promise I will get him there in time. You won’t be alone. Now be strong and we’ll all see you and the baby soon.”
You hung up and walked to the front door, grabbing your go-bag Sungjin had packed two months ago and waiting outside for the ambulance, holding onto the porch railing for support.
You don’t know if your neighbors were startled by the ambulance or if you’d actually told the EMTs who your doctor was, all you could really think about was the pain.
They rushed you into a room and checked you out, saying you were almost dilated enough. Panicking, you grabbed your phone and texted Taehyun the address and room number, before throwing your phone down in favor of grabbing the beds railings.
It was too late for an epidural. That’s one thing you remembered clearly.
You don’t know how long you were waiting before your doctor told you you couldn’t wait for Sungjin anymore. Cursing him, you bore down and started to push.
You’d been pushing for maybe ten minutes when, between your yells, you heard Sungjin yelling your name in the hallway. Knowing he was probably racing ahead without remembering the room number, you took matters into your own hand, or voice.
“Park Sungjin! Get in here!”
You couldn’t help it. You were angry. Mostly at yourself for not realizing you were in labor sooner, but you knew right now if you took it out on him no one would question it.
He came bursting through the door and as much as you wanted to yell, you couldn’t. He was clearly still in his stage clothes and his hair was sticking all over the place, as if he’d been pulling at it repeatedly. You dropped your head back and started to cry. Because he was finally. here.
He rushed and got the protective scrubs on before moving beside you to hold you up on the bed.
“I know but our baby is almost here. You’ve done so so well and I’m so sorry I was late. But I am here and I am with you 100%. I know you can do this, honey.”
He wiped the tears from your eyes, smoothed down your hair, and pressed a kiss to your temple.
Taking a deep breath, you steeled yourself and nodded at your doctor, telling her you were ready to go again.
“Alright Mr. and Mrs. Park. I think we can get your child out in three more big pushes. Ready to meet this little ray of sunshine, Y/N?”
Taking a steadying breath, you said “I’ve got this. I’m ready.”
Sungjin still had his arms around you, so you looped your arm around his outer one to leverage yourself against something sturdy, and what was sturdier than your husband? You grabbed the railing with your hand and pushed. You were screaming, Sungjin was whispering how much he loved you and how proud he was to call you his wife in your ear, and you were pretty sure you could hear the other members outside yelling.
The three pushes felt like more, but before you knew it a little wail pierced the air, followed by a sob of your own as you realized your baby was here. Sungjin laid you back down as he smothered your face in kisses and wiped your tears, neglecting his own that were shining back at you.
“Mr. and Mrs. Park?” your doctor said after doing the initial check-ups. Turning around, you noticed your baby wrapped up in a light yellow blanket. “Would you guys like to meet your daughter?”
